RemoteController Model:Remote The new high-power remote control features a luxurious and fashionable appearance, with independent button design and imported buttons, providing a good touch and long service life. It is equipped with an external rod antenna to enhance transmission distance, and can be optionally equipped with a fixed bracket for easy installation and placement。 Widely used in industrial equipment control, motor switch on/off, forward and reverse rotation controlSystem, remote control distribution box, remote control light switch, remote control barrier gate, obstacle machine, elevator, remote industrial control, and security industry remote control, etc. Product parameters: 1. Working voltage:24V 2. Working current: 10A 3. Radiation power: 25mw 4. Modulation method: ASK (amplitude modulation) 5. Transmission frequency: 315MHz (sound meter stable frequency) 6. Transmission distance: 1000 meters (in open areas without interference, the sensitivity of the receiving device is negative 105 dbm) 7. Encoder type: Fixed code (learning code can be customized) 8. Usage: Motorcycle, car anti-theft products, home anti-theft products, long-distance wireless remote control products 9. Encoding method: EV1527 10. Size: 92mm x 40mm x 15mm 11.
